Mizpah Sda School

The mission of the Mizpah Junior Academy is to promote a caring spiritual environment for the nurturing of character development in young people and to serve as an instructional agency for effective academic development whereby young minds and bodies can be prepared for competent Christian service in this life and for eternity.

Quick Stats (2024-25)

  • Grades: Nursery/Preschool-9
  • Enrollment: 23 students
  • Application Deadline: None / Rolling
  • Source: National Center for Education Statistics (NCES)
